Implementation of Green New Product Development Among SMEs: Barriers and Critical Success Factors

Green New Product Development (GNPD) is very important due to environmental issues increasing. GNPD is defined as creating, designing and develop ecological product which could help in protecting the environment. Small and medium enterprise (SME) firms is one of the contributor to the environmental issues but they could not afford to implement GNPD because there are several obstacles which prevent the successful of GNPD implementation. The objective of this paper are to identify the critical success factors and to determine the obstacles of GNPD implementation among SMEs. The method used in this study is conceptual review of previous literature in green and NPD area of research. The result finding of this paper consist of 9 critical success factors and 12 obstacles. All the critical success factors and obstacles will be grouped. The finding of this study could be a source and fundamental guideline for future study in developing framework for GNPD implementation especially for manufacturing SMEs in Malaysia. Besides that, the result of this study could help organization especially SMEs’s owner and manager in assessing their initiative to implement GNPD in organization.
